x-terra in Oz. First impressions.

Mick in Dubbo

New member
Hi all.First off, I'd just like to say thanks to all who have contributed to this forum so far.I have found the information very usefull.
I recieved my xt30 last week; finally got out with on Friday (R.D.O) for about 4hrs.This has been the best machine I have used to date!(so far had about 100hrs on a tracker4 and about 10hrs on an early model sov.)I have found the pinpoint mode to be it's biggest asset,as this is something that I have really been strugling with.not only does it tell you exactly where the target is; it also allows you to trace around the shape of it(non motion).this can be of help in IDing the target.The other good thing about the pinpiont is that as you centre the target, it lets out a constant sound that both climbs in pitch and volume as the target is centred(equals size of target).This means,that if it sings too loud you know i'ts a bottle top.
On the down side(here in Oz anyway) is the disrimnation.Pre-decimal coins arn't to bad as their mosty high end sounds(half pennies are notched out on fatory presets).However all modern coins are all mid range sounds and all have a lot of junk on the same numbers.i.e $1 and $2 cions fluctuate between 28 and 32.end result, if you want them you did alot of junk.Gold soveriegns fluctuate between 24 and 28.
As far as some people have comented on the detector being too long, I have had no problems(I'm 5:6).
over all I'm finding this detector very easy to use and have no hestation in recomending it as an easy to learn detector that makes it fun to use.
